A Straighter Smile Should Also Work Better

Orthodontic treatment moves teeth into healthier, more balanced positions. The change can improve confidence, brushing and flossing access, and the way your upper and lower teeth meet. It can also create better space for restorative or cosmetic care when several treatments need to work together.

Mountain View Smiles offers both braces and clear aligner treatment. Dr. Tom Nack begins with a detailed look at your teeth, gums, bite, and supporting bone. You will see which concerns can be improved, which treatment options fit your case, and what daily responsibilities come with each choice.

Age is only one part of the decision. Teens and adults may both be candidates when their teeth and gums are healthy enough for movement. The right time and appliance depend on your bite, growth, health, habits, and ability to follow the plan.

Braces Or Clear Aligners?

Traditional Braces

Braces use brackets and wires to guide teeth through planned movements. Because the appliance stays on the teeth, it works throughout the day without depending on you to remember to put it back in. Braces can be a dependable choice for many alignment and bite concerns.

You will need to clean carefully around brackets and wires and avoid foods that can bend or loosen the appliance. Regular adjustment visits keep treatment moving and give us a chance to check hygiene and comfort.

Clear Aligners

Clear aligners use a series of removable trays made from a digital model of your teeth. They are less noticeable and can be removed for meals, brushing, and flossing. Invisalign is one clear aligner option available at Mountain View Smiles.

The flexibility comes with responsibility. Aligners need to be worn for the hours your doctor prescribes, changed on schedule, and kept clean. If trays are frequently left out, treatment can slow down or stop tracking as planned.

Choosing The Right Approach

Some tooth movements or bite corrections are better suited to one method. Your lifestyle also matters. Braces may make sense if you prefer a fixed appliance, while clear aligners may appeal if appearance and removable trays are priorities. Your consultation gives you a case-specific comparison.

Concerns Orthodontic Treatment May Address

  • Crowded teeth that overlap or are difficult to clean
  • Gaps or unwanted spaces between teeth
  • Upper and lower teeth that do not meet evenly
  • Teeth that sit too far forward or behind neighboring teeth
  • Smile alignment concerns that affect confidence
  • Tooth position that complicates future restorative care

The exam determines what is actually causing the concern. Orthodontic treatment changes tooth position, but it cannot solve every issue with tooth shape, color, or missing structure. When another service would better match your goal, we will explain why.

What To Expect

Consultation And Digital Records

We discuss what you would like to change and examine your teeth, gums, jaw, and bite. Digital scans, photographs, and appropriate X-rays provide the records needed to plan safe movement.

Your Treatment Plan

Your doctor maps the movement and explains whether braces, Invisalign, or another approach is appropriate. You will review the estimated timeline, visit schedule, home care, retention, and financial estimate before treatment starts.

Active Tooth Movement

Braces are adjusted at planned visits, while clear aligners are changed through a prescribed sequence. Progress checks confirm that teeth are responding as expected and give you time to discuss soreness, fit, hygiene, or broken appliances.

Retainers And Long-Term Stability

Teeth can shift after active treatment. Retainers help protect the new positions while the supporting tissues adapt. Consistent long-term retainer wear is an important part of keeping your result.

Frequently Asked Questions

Am I Too Old For Orthodontic Treatment?

Healthy teeth can move at many ages. Gum health, bone support, previous dental work, and your treatment goals matter more than a specific birthday.

How Long Does Orthodontic Treatment Take?

Timing depends on the amount and type of movement, the appliance, growth, and how consistently you follow instructions. Your digital plan provides an individual estimate rather than a guaranteed finish date.

Do Braces Or Aligners Hurt?

You may feel pressure or tenderness after braces are adjusted or when you begin a new aligner. This usually improves as your mouth adapts. Call us if discomfort is severe or an appliance is damaged.

Can I Choose Invisalign Instead Of Braces?

Preference matters, but your bite and the movements needed determine whether clear aligners are a predictable option. We will show you the choices that fit your case.

Will Insurance Help Pay For Orthodontics?

Some dental plans include orthodontic benefits with age, lifetime maximum, or treatment rules. Our team can review available information, but your insurer makes final coverage decisions.

Why Do I Need A Retainer?

Teeth naturally tend to shift after active movement. A retainer helps hold the new alignment and protect the time and money you invested in treatment.
